Output 8ea623e16378deb496dff23917e558b2edb27ebe47c7a6698441eedae068c5fc:1

value
4215468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90f5453b4336f9896da50d62ce6f592156fbfe0d OP_EQUAL
address
3EuV3rbgpfv9PagiAiCwWsX1Jw1ejCJgJb
transaction
8ea623e16378deb496dff23917e558b2edb27ebe47c7a6698441eedae068c5fc
confirmations
461735
spent
true